The affected product is vulnerable to a stack-based buffer overflow, which may allow an attacker to remotely execute arbitrary code on the WebAccess/SCADA (WebAccess/SCADA versions prior to 8.4.5, WebAccess/SCADA versions prior to 9.0.1).

CVE-2021-32943 is classified as a critical vulnerability due to its potential for remote code execution.
To mitigate CVE-2021-32943, upgrade your WebAccess/SCADA software to versions 8.4.5 or 9.0.1 or later.
CVE-2021-32943 affects Advantech WebAccess/SCADA versions prior to 8.4.5 and prior to 9.0.1.
CVE-2021-32943 is a stack-based buffer overflow vulnerability.
Yes, CVE-2021-32943 can be exploited remotely, allowing attackers to execute arbitrary code.
